Thanksgiving: A Display Font for Cozy, Charming Projects

More Than Just a Name: Understanding the Font's Personality

When you hear "Thanksgiving," you might immediately picture a warm, inviting table laden with autumnal bounty. The Thanksgiving typeface captures that exact feeling. It’s not a cold, geometric sans serif or a stark, formal serif. Instead, it’s a display font with a distinctly sweet and charming character. The letterforms have a softness to them, with gentle curves and a slightly rounded quality that feels handwritten yet polished. Think of it as the typographic equivalent of a hand-lettered invitation to a cozy harvest dinner—it’s personal, festive, and full of warmth.

This isn't a font for setting long paragraphs of body copy. Its strength lies in its personality. The visual style leans into a friendly, approachable aesthetic, making it ideal for projects that need to evoke nostalgia, gratitude, or a sense of rustic elegance. It carries the spirit of the holiday in its very strokes, but its application is far broader than November-themed graphics. As a premium font, it’s designed to be a versatile design asset for creators who want to inject a dose of heartfelt charm into their work.

Where This Typeface Truly Shines: Practical Applications

The real value of a creative font like Thanksgiving is in its application. Its personality makes it a standout choice for specific types of projects where warmth and approachability are key.

In logo design, particularly for small businesses in the food, lifestyle, or boutique retail space, Thanksgiving can set a welcoming tone from the first glance. Imagine it for a family-run bakery, a local farm stand, or a cozy café. It immediately communicates a brand identity rooted in comfort and authenticity. For packaging design, it’s a natural fit for artisanal goods, gourmet treats, or seasonal product lines, helping labels and tags feel special and curated.

For editorial design and publishing, think beyond the main body text. This font excels in chapter titles, pull quotes, or feature headers in a lifestyle magazine or a cookbook. It adds a layer of visual interest and breaks the monotony of standard typefaces. In web design, it can be used sparingly for hero section headings or call-to-action buttons to draw the eye and inject personality, though careful pairing with a clean sans serif font is essential for readability.

Its utility extends powerfully into social media graphics. A Instagram story quote, a Facebook event announcement, or a Pinterest pin for a DIY project can be elevated instantly. The font’s charm makes graphics more shareable and engaging. For crafters and hobbyists, it’s perfect for creating custom invitations, greeting cards, scrapbooking elements, or holiday decor prints. For entrepreneurs, it’s a tool for creating cohesive brand identity materials that feel unique and human.

Working With Thanksgiving: Pairing, Readability, and Licensing

Using a display font effectively requires a thoughtful approach. The first rule is restraint. Because Thanksgiving has such a strong personality, using it for headlines, titles, or short, impactful phrases is where it works best. For body text, pair it with a highly legible serif font or a sans serif font. A clean, modern sans serif often provides the perfect counterbalance, allowing the display font to shine without overwhelming the reader.

Always test your font pairing in context. Does the combination feel harmonious? Is there enough contrast in weight and style to create a clear visual hierarchy? Readability is paramount, especially in web design and digital marketing. Check the font at various sizes and on different screens. A beautiful font is useless if your audience struggles to read your core message.

Before purchasing any commercial font, review the licensing terms carefully. Does the license cover your intended use—whether it’s for a personal blog, client work, or products for sale? Most reputable font foundries offer clear tiers. Also, explore what’s included in the package. Does the typeface come with multiple weights, stylistic alternates, or additional glyphs? These extras can significantly increase its versatility and value for your projects.

Ultimately, choosing a font like Thanksgiving is about aligning your project’s voice with its visual expression. It’s a tool for storytelling. When used with intention, it doesn’t just display words; it conveys a feeling of warmth, celebration, and thoughtful craftsmanship that can deeply resonate with your audience and make your work stand out.
